| パッケージ | 説明 |
|---|---|
| com.nifty.cloud.sdk.server.model |
サーバーカテゴリのリクエスト及びレスポンスで使用するクラスを提供します。
|
| 修飾子とタイプ | メソッドと説明 |
|---|---|
Instance |
Instance.withAccountingType(java.lang.String accountingType)
利用料金タイプを設定し、自オブジェクトを返します。
|
Instance |
Instance.withAdmin(java.lang.String admin)
管理者アカウントを設定し、自オブジェクトを返します。
|
Instance |
Instance.withAmiLaunchIndex(java.lang.String amiLaunchIndex)
amiLaunchIndexを設定し、自オブジェクトを返します。
|
Instance |
Instance.withArchitecture(java.lang.String architecture)
OSイメージアーキテクチャを設定し、自オブジェクトを返します。
|
Instance |
Instance.withAutoscaling(InstanceAutoScaleMapping autoscaling)
スケールアウトサーバー情報を設定し、自オブジェクトを返します。
|
Instance |
Instance.withBlockDeviceMappings(java.util.Collection<InstanceBlockDeviceMapping> blockDeviceMappings)
接続しているディスクの情報リストを設定し、自オブジェクトを返します。
|
Instance |
Instance.withBlockDeviceMappings(InstanceBlockDeviceMapping... blockDeviceMappings)
接続しているディスクの情報の配列を設定し、自オブジェクトを返します。
|
Instance |
Instance.withCopyInfo(java.lang.String copyInfo)
コピー元サーバー名を設定し、自オブジェクトを返します。
|
Instance |
Instance.withDescription(java.lang.String description)
メモ情報を設定し、自オブジェクトを返します。
|
Instance |
Instance.withDnsName(java.lang.String dnsName)
グローバルIPアドレスを設定し、自オブジェクトを返します。
|
Instance |
Instance.withHotAdd(java.lang.String hotAdd)
HotAdd可否情報を設定し、自オブジェクトを返します。
|
Instance |
Instance.withImageId(java.lang.String imageId)
OSイメージIDを設定し、自オブジェクトを返します。
|
Instance |
Instance.withInstanceId(java.lang.String instanceId)
サーバー名を設定し、自オブジェクトを返します。
|
Instance |
Instance.withInstanceLifecycle(java.lang.String instanceLifecycle)
instanceLifecycleを設定し、自オブジェクトを返します。
|
Instance |
Instance.withInstanceType(java.lang.String instanceType)
サーバータイプを設定し、自オブジェクトを返します。
|
Instance |
Instance.withInstanceUniqueId(java.lang.String instanceUniqueId)
サーバーユニークIDを設定し、自オブジェクトを返します。
|
Instance |
Instance.withIpAddress(java.lang.String ipAddress)
グローバルIPアドレスを設定し、自オブジェクトを返します。
|
Instance |
Instance.withIpAddressV6(java.lang.String ipAddressV6)
グローバルIPアドレス(IPv6)を設定し、自オブジェクトを返します。
|
Instance |
Instance.withIpType(java.lang.String ipType)
グローバルIPアドレスタイプを設定し、自オブジェクトを返します。
|
Instance |
Instance.withKernelId(java.lang.String kernelId)
kernelIdを設定し、自オブジェクトを返します。
|
Instance |
Instance.withKeyName(java.lang.String keyName)
SSHキー名を設定し、自オブジェクトを返します。
|
Instance |
Instance.withLaunchTime(java.util.Date launchTime)
サーバーの作成日時を設定し、自オブジェクトを返します。
|
Instance |
Instance.withLoadbalancing(java.util.Collection<InstanceLoadBalancerMapping> loadbalancing)
適用しているロードバランサー情報リストを設定し、自オブジェクトを返します。
|
Instance |
Instance.withLoadbalancing(InstanceLoadBalancerMapping... loadbalancing)
適用しているロードバランサー情報の配列を設定し、自オブジェクトを返します。
|
Instance |
Instance.withMonitoring(Monitoring monitoring)
監視情報を設定し、自オブジェクトを返します。
|
Instance |
Instance.withNetworkInterfaces(java.util.Collection<NetworkInterfaceSet> networkInterfaces)
ネットワークインターフェース情報リストを設定し、自オブジェクトを返します。
|
Instance |
Instance.withNetworkInterfaces(NetworkInterfaceSet... networkInterfaces)
ネットワークインターフェース情報の配列を設定し、自オブジェクトを返します。
|
Instance |
Instance.withNextMonthAccountingType(java.lang.String nextMonthAccountingType)
次月からの利用料金タイプを設定し、自オブジェクトを返します。
|
Instance |
Instance.withNiftyElasticLoadBalancing(java.util.Collection<InstanceElasticLoadBalancerMapping> niftyElasticLoadBalancing)
適用しているマルチロードバランサーの情報リストを設定し、自オブジェクトを返します。
|
Instance |
Instance.withNiftyElasticLoadBalancing(InstanceElasticLoadBalancerMapping... niftyElasticLoadBalancing)
適用しているマルチロードバランサーの情報の配列を設定し、自オブジェクトを返します。
|
Instance |
Instance.withNiftyPrivateIpType(java.lang.String niftyPrivateIpType)
プライベートIPアドレスタイプを設定し、自オブジェクトを返します。
|
Instance |
Instance.withNiftyPrivateNetworkType(java.lang.String niftyPrivateNetworkType)
プライベートネットワーク情報を設定し、自オブジェクトを返します。
|
Instance |
Instance.withNiftySnapshottings(java.util.Collection<NiftySnapshotting> niftySnapshottings)
スナップショットの情報リストを設定し、自オブジェクトを返します。
|
Instance |
Instance.withNiftySnapshottings(NiftySnapshotting... niftySnapshottings)
スナップショットの情報の配列を設定し、自オブジェクトを返します。
|
Instance |
Instance.withPlacement(Placement placement)
ゾーン情報を設定し、自オブジェクトを返します。
|
Instance |
Instance.withPlatform(java.lang.String platform)
OS種別を設定し、自オブジェクトを返します。
|
Instance |
Instance.withPrivateDnsName(java.lang.String privateDnsName)
プライベートIPアドレスを設定し、自オブジェクトを返します。
|
Instance |
Instance.withPrivateIpAddress(java.lang.String privateIpAddress)
プライベートIPアドレスを設定し、自オブジェクトを返します。
|
Instance |
Instance.withPrivateIpAddressV6(java.lang.String privateIpAddressV6)
プライベートIPアドレス(IPv6)を設定し、自オブジェクトを返します。
|
Instance |
Instance.withProductCodes(java.util.Collection<ProductCode> productCodes)
productCodesを設定し、自オブジェクトを返します。
|
Instance |
Instance.withProductCodes(ProductCode... productCodes)
productCodesを設定し、自オブジェクトを返します。
|
Instance |
Instance.withRamdiskId(java.lang.String ramdiskId)
ramdiskIdを設定し、自オブジェクトを返します。
|
Instance |
Instance.withReason(java.lang.String reason)
異常時のエラーコードを設定し、自オブジェクトを返します。
|
Instance |
Instance.withRootDeviceName(java.lang.String rootDeviceName)
rootDeviceNameを設定し、自オブジェクトを返します。
|
Instance |
Instance.withRootDeviceType(java.lang.String rootDeviceType)
ディスクの種類を設定し、自オブジェクトを返します。
|
Instance |
Instance.withSpotInstanceRequestId(java.lang.String spotInstanceRequestId)
spotInstanceRequestIdを設定し、自オブジェクトを返します。
|
Instance |
Instance.withState(InstanceState state)
サーバーステータス情報を設定し、自オブジェクトを返します。
|
Instance |
Instance.withStateReason(StateReason stateReason)
stateReasonを設定し、自オブジェクトを返します。
|
Instance |
Instance.withSubnetId(java.lang.String subnetId)
subnetIdを設定し、自オブジェクトを返します。
|
Instance |
Instance.withTenancy(java.lang.String tenancy)
テナント属性を設定し、自オブジェクトを返します。
|
Instance |
Instance.withVpcId(java.lang.String vpcId)
vpcIdを設定し、自オブジェクトを返します。
|
| 修飾子とタイプ | メソッドと説明 |
|---|---|
java.util.List<Instance> |
Reservation.getInstances()
サーバー情報リストを取得します。
|
| 修飾子とタイプ | メソッドと説明 |
|---|---|
Reservation |
Reservation.withInstances(Instance... instances)
サーバー情報の配列を設定し、自オブジェクトを返します。
|
| 修飾子とタイプ | メソッドと説明 |
|---|---|
void |
Reservation.setInstances(java.util.List<Instance> instances)
サーバー情報リストを設定します。
|
Reservation |
Reservation.withInstances(java.util.Collection<Instance> instances)
サーバー情報リストを設定し、自オブジェクトを返します。
|
Copyright(C) FUJITSU CLOUD TECHNOLOGIES LIMITED 2018 All Rights Reserved.